Start the day with a stroll through Streatham Common, a large public park with a beautiful lake and plenty of green space for walking or jogging. From there, head over to the Streatham Tate Library, a beautiful Victorian building with a collection of rare books and manuscripts.
Afternoon
Grab lunch at Hood, a trendy café that serves delicious sandwiches and salads made with locally sourced ingredients. After lunch, check out the Rookery, a landscaped garden with stunning views of the city.

Take a trip to the Dulwich Picture Gallery, a stunning art museum with an impressive collection of Old Masters paintings. After exploring the museum, have lunch at The Lido Café, a charming eatery located in the heart of the Dulwich Park.
Afternoon
Spend the afternoon exploring the Horniman Museum and Gardens, a family-friendly attraction with a collection of anthropological and natural history artifacts, plus an aquarium and butterfly house.

Start the day with a visit to the South London Gallery, a contemporary art museum with a focus on emerging artists. From there, head over to Brixton Market, a bustling street market with a wide variety of food stalls and unique shops.
Afternoon
After exploring the market, grab lunch at Brixton Village Grill, a popular spot known for their juicy burgers and inventive sides. After lunch, take a leisurely stroll through Brockwell Park, a beautiful green space with plenty of open fields and a historic mansion.

Take a trip to Crystal Palace Park, a large public park with a collection of Victorian-era sculptures and a beautiful lake. After exploring the park, head over to Crystal Palace Market, a bustling street market with a wide variety of food stalls and unique shops.
Afternoon
Grab lunch at Brown & Green Café, a charming eatery located in the heart of the park that serves delicious sandwiches and pastries made with locally sourced ingredients. After lunch, visit the Crystal Palace Museum, a small museum that tells the story of the area's rich history.
